**Ticket: Receipt mailer misconfigured in staging**

The Hollowbeam donation-receipt mailer in staging was pointed at the production template bundle, so test donations generated real-looking receipts with live totals. Root cause: `MAILER_TEMPLATE_ENV` was left at `prod` after last month's migration. Fix is to set it back to `staging` and redeploy; no external donors were affected since outbound delivery is sandboxed there. For the sync, note that the corrected env file must include the mailer API secret on the line that follows.

vault entry, fadup-tagag: RELAY_SECRET8=2fd92179

Step 4: Cut over the Fennelwick event schema registry. Before promoting build 3.2 to production, confirm that all producer teams have registered their v2 envelope schemas and that compatibility mode is set to backward-transitive. Any unregistered topic will be rejected at publish time, so verify the audit report first. Once confirmed, apply the following registry configuration to the production cluster.

settings of fahag-haduf:
[ulaox]
port = 8443
region = south-2
host = ulaox.lumiccorp.internal
timeout_ms = 500
retries = 8

The Huevane audit runner for the Quartzline release keeps dropping its connection to the results store mid-scan, so roughly a third of the color-contrast checks for the checkout screens never persist. Retries succeed eventually, but the audit report Marisol needs for sign-off is incomplete. We've ruled out the scanner itself; the failures correlate with pool exhaustion on the audit database. To reproduce and verify the fix before the release cut, connect using the string below.

database URL for bahop-yagep: mssql://sildor_svc:35ha7jz@db-fb6d.nelvrodyn.example:5432/casath

# Break-Glass Access — InvoForge Renderer

Plugin authors normally interact with the InvoForge PDF renderer through the sandboxed plugin API only. Break-glass access exists solely for incidents where a malformed plugin corrupts the render queue and the sandbox cannot be reached. Request approval from the on-call steward first; all break-glass sessions are logged and reviewed within 24 hours. Once approval is granted, unlock the emergency console using the recovery passphrase that appears immediately below.

recovery phrase for yawif-hahif: druys-kelius-ralax-raliel